NATURE HALTS MAYHEM IN ENUGU- by Edache Qlaypole Ochola.


In a brazen show of confidence and territorial dominance, meat sellers, petty traders, and iron workers in union with street urchins, mostly of Hausa and Fulani origin, coordinated themselves and went berserk on alleged officials of the Enugu Capital Territory Development Agency (ECTDA), for attempting to forcefully evict them and demolish their shanties at the New Artisan livestock market of Enugu metropolis, late Thursday afternoon. The situation was characterized by the wanton destruction of properties, vandalization of some vehicles of the officials and the policemen who accompanied them to ensure enforcement. While some had their windshields smashed and the interiors of the vehicles vandalized, others were beaten and overpowered by the mob. The “artisans” could be seen wielding dangerous weapons, like machetes, knives and various kinds of clubs; including unconfirmed reports of an AK47 assault rifle sighted in the 

possession of one of them. Clouds of smoke could be seen all the way from Upper Chime Lane of New Haven, Enugu. A few passersby were molested and for a while, the Enugu-Port Harcourt expressway was blocked by the raucous artisans.
The grouse, according to the occupants, was that, Government had deliberately targeted them because the New Artisan Livestock market was mostly populated by the Hausa Fulani. They accused the government unjustly wanting to take away their legitimate place of business activities. They also claimed that Government officials did not appropriately notify them about an impending demolition exercise. There were also allegations of extortion in the past, against the officials of the ECTDA, to extend the exercise. For that and other crimes, the artisans say they would not allow the demolition exercise to take place, and so they took the laws into their hands, having seen that the Police was in league with the officials of the ECTDA. 
In a twist of events, on the FACEBOOK account of the Enugu Capital Territory Development Agency, the official statement was a flat denial of any such directive or involvement in any such exercise, nor forceful engagement by their officials. This led some persons thinking that some doomsday plotters were trying to leverage on the existing security challenges in Nigeria to instigate a breakdown of law and order in Enugu Metropolis. All attempts, including Phone calls, SMS and WhatsApp messages, to reach the Police Public Relations officer for Enugu state, ASP Daniel Ndukwe Ekea, yielded no positive results as at the time of filing this report; neither was such attempts reciprocated to ascertain the role and involvement of the Police in the matter.  
Recall that this incidence was preceded by a motion sponsored by Assemblyman, Hon Okwu Chinedu, representing Aninri Constituency, at the Enugu state House of Assembly, in May, 2020. Sighted in the motion, Hon. Okwu is quoted as saying that “the new artisan market has become a hideout zone for highly dreaded criminals, drug dealers, breeding of hooligans, terrorists, housing criminals, a center for prostitution, human trafficking, cult activities and other vices. Every blessed night at the new Artisan market, has been verified to be a night of terror and devilish activities, like Sodom and Ghomorah, in the Bible. This calls for an urgent intervention by the State Government; for total cleansing and purification of the land, through demolition and evacuation of the premises.” Hon Okwu went further, “if nothing is done urgently, this horrible place shall breed hoodlums that will be worse than Boko Haram in a few months to come. Therefore, we must be committed to the safety of our people and the state at large.” He went on, “we must not allow evil to take charge of our environs. We must uphold the peaceful disposition of our dear Governor, Rt. Hon.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i and must be ready to defend our citizens through legislative means of ensuring a crime free zone.” The motion was speedily carried by the House, as all agreed that the situation was dire! 
As if in answer to prayers from the Peace lovers of Enugu, the Heavens opened up literally, with a heavy downpour of rains coupled with warning lightning and thunder. In the words of a nearby hawking woman returning from her day’s activity, “e good as rain fall! God no want make dem fight again. God no want make Nigeria fight war again!” Those words, in deed, gave me the realization that a fragile truce had been established between both parties, by the heavens above!

Edo 2020 :SWAN Carpets Ministry of youths &:Sports For Shoddy Organization

'Edo 2020: SWAN Carpets Ministry of youths &:Sports For Shoddy Organization


BY Mike Odeh James

Kaduna

The Sports Writers Association of Nigeria (SWAN) while commending the Edo State Government for solid facilities in place at the Samuel Ogbumedia stadium, has however described the National Sports Festival (NSF) tagged Edo 2020 as the worst ever organized festival by the Federal Ministry of youths and sports development.

This formed part of the vommunique issued at the end of the SWAN National Convention, presided over by the President, Honour Sirawoo with the immediate past Honourable Minister of Youth and Sports Development, Barrister Solomon Dalung in attendance as the Special Guest, during the 20th National Sports Festival tagged Edo 2020 in Benin City, Edo State on14th April, 2021.

The communiqué which was signed by Isaiah Benjamin, Tunde Liadi and Qazeem Oladapo as Chairman, Secretary and member of the communiqué Drafting Committee and endorsed by the Secretary General Jude Opara
"commended the Government of Edo State under the leadership of Governor Godwin Obaseki for putting in place world class sporting infrastructure and calls for sustainable maintenance of the facilities.

"Decries poor officiating and alleged financial inducement of officials by some states and urges Sports Federations to ensure that it engages men of proven integrity as technical officials in future festivals; while it enlist States to prioritise sports funding rather than cutting corners.

"Notes the need for the Federal Ministry of Youth and Sports to revisit the objectives of the National Sports Festival with a view to fast tracking national integration, talent discovery and sports development.

"Frowns at the participation of non-Nigerian Nationals and opening of the festival to established and foreign based athletes, thereby hindering the process of replacing aging talents, just as it sues for improve security at game venues in future.

"Notes that Sports Development is anchored on a tripod of Administration, Participation and Promotion; and therefore decries lack of tools to enhance effective media coverage during the 20th National Sports Festival, just as it knocks the Federal Ministry of Youth and Sports under Mr. Sunday Dare for clear show of disrespect for the Sports Media.

"Agrees unequivocally that apart from the provision of world class infrastructure, Edo 2020 is the worst managed National Sports Festival ever organized in the history of Nigeria.

"Commends former Minister of Youth and Sports Development, Barrister Solomon Dalung and the Association’s President, Sir Honour Sirawoo for intervening in the welfare of sports journalists that covered the festival even with personal funds.

"Vows to boycott future festivals if Sports Writers, as STAKEHOLDERS, are not properly placed in the scheme of events".

As Presidential Panel Visits FCE Potiskum, Staff, Stakeholders cry for justice



Mike Odeh James




Following the reports by some Nigerian dailies exposing the rot inherent in Federal College of Education, Potiskum , Yobe State, the Federal Government through the Ministry of Education has set up a high powered panel to ascertain the facts and degree to  corruption had permeated the institution.


The Presidential Visitation Panel was set up by the Government and it has already been inaugurated in Abuja yesterday the 13 April 2021.

Empowered to investigate all allegations of corruption and to make appropriate disciplinary recommendation, the Panel would visit Potiskum on 20 April to commenxe work .


However, there are fears in some quarters that those are the corridors of power in the institution could hamper the smooth and honest arbitration of the committee.


According to Musa Sajo, there is another council committee apart from the Presidential Committee, 


"The Governing  Council for Polytechnics is a work over for them, since provost is automatically a member and he is the one to pay their sitting allowance, he can easily influence their activities '.


" In the case of the Presidential committee,the Minister on behalf of the President is the one funding the panel.".


However, Usman Bako Abdul wondered ' why it took the Federal Government long time to react by setting up a panels and councils when it is obvious that the rot in the polytechnic has been festering for a very long time".


Abdul added "there were several allegations of corruption against the Provost of the school for over 3 years and still, nothing was done till now".


" It is therefore fair for us to say that vigilance by all parties is what should be the order of the day.



A staff of the FCE Potiskum, Mr Adamu Sajoh however expressed his happiness that the Federal Government has decided to institute the probe .He expressed his readiness to testify against those who are perpetuating corruption in the College.


The College of Education Potiskum had been rocked with allegation of financial scandals and misappropriation of funds and the one man at the centre of the scandal is the Provost of the College, Mal Madu Mohammed.


Apart from illegally transferring N53 million from the Institution's current account to its business account which he allegedly embezzled, sources also claimed that he had on assuming the post of provost unilaterally upped his salary by 500, 00 .


He was also said to have sat on TETFUND scholarship funds meant for staff, denying many of the staff opportunity to go for further studies while allowing his cronies access to the same fund  without them actually  going for further studies.


Another infraction of the provost that caused a lot of anger is that, Mal Madu would delibrately delay paynent for individual beneficiaries even after such individuals hsve been granted approval by TETFUND board's of trustees.


According Usman Ibrahim, 


"The provost  will not compile the names on time and he will not adhere to the stipulated  directives"



Ibrahim further explains ,


"  instead he will keep files of the beneficiaries for more than one month and in that event UK will deny a beneficiary Visa because time for your programme has elapsed."



It is with such embarrassing records that prompted staff and stakeholders of FCE Potiskum to cry to the press.


Mr.Ibrahim also added that as the probe panel visits the school in the next few days, it is their  hope that justice is done

Aggrieved parents of 39 kidnapped students reply Elrufai

 

By Abdulmumin Giwa

Parents of the kidnapped student of the Federal College of Forestry Mechanization, Kaduna have declared that they will use any means available to secure the freedom of their children following a threat by the Kaduna state Governor, Nasiru Elrufai to prosecute anyone found negotiating with the kidnappers to secure the release of the students who have been in abduction for over three weeks. 

It would be recalled that on Sunday 4th April, 2021, the Commissioner for Home Affairs, Samuel Aruwan announced that the state government had not appointed any negotiator for the release of the 39 kidnapped students and that anyone caught negotiating with the kidnappers on behalf of the state will be prosecuted.

The aggrieved parents have in a statement issued on Monday and signed on their behalf by Sam Kambai (Chairman) and Sanni Friday (Secretary), declared that they will not neglect their children, reiterating their stance to free them at all cost.

"We wish to reiterate that we will do everything within our power, everything humanly possible, with the help of God, to ensure that our children do not perish" the parents declared.

They also lamented how the state government has neglected them and refused to listen to them despite efforts while they described the recent announcement by the state government to prosecute any negotiator as callous.

"For the record, the Governor of Kaduna State has never addressed the parents of these students from the first day of the incident until now. They have shown no concern about the trauma the parents have been enduring.

"Let us be clear, it is first and foremost due to the failure of government to live up to its primary responsibility of securing life and property that we have this ugly development in our hands. For government to not do everything to secure the release of the students 25 days after their abduction, and for government to keep the parents in the dark as to what it is doing, if any at all, smacks of gross insensitivity. 

"We observe with disappointment that in the Easter message by the Governor, there was no mention whatsoever of the students or any assurance of what government is doing to ensure their release. For us it was a confirmation of our fear that the government has abandoned our children.
 We can never abandon our children and we will do whatever we can to see that we get them back. 

"Furthermore, we read in the media the statement credited to the Commissioner of Internal Security, Mr Samuel Aruwan,  to the end that anyone who negotiates the release of the students will be prosecuted. For us the statement is unfortunate and another demonstration of callousness on the part of the government. We have been beaten, and we are now forced not to cry. We are the parents of these children and if their lives mean nothing to the government, they mean everything to us" the neglected parents declared.

It would be recalled that one of the parents of the kidnapped students, Malam Ibrahim Shamaki died ten days ago of complications that resulted from the trauma caused by the abduction of his daughter.
